MicroVid2Audio

MicroVid2Audio is the ultimate video-to-audio converter, powered by a suite of modern technologies including microservices, RabbitMQ messaging, Docker, Kubernetes, and Python. Our platform enables fast, high-quality audio conversion for content creators, media professionals, and anyone who needs great audio from their video.

Features

MicroVid2Audio comes with a range of features to make video-to-audio conversion easy, fast, and reliable:

  • Microservices architecture: Our system is designed to break down complex tasks into small, modular, and reusable components, allowing for high scalability and easy maintenance.

  • RabbitMQ messaging: Our system leverages message queues to enable asynchronous communication between microservices, ensuring reliable and efficient data transfer.

  • Docker: Our platform is containerized, allowing for fast and easy deployment, scaling, and management of the application.

  • Kubernetes: Our system is orchestrated using Kubernetes, allowing for automated deployment, scaling, and management of containerized applications.

  • Python: Our system is built using Python, a versatile and powerful programming language that enables fast development, testing, and deployment.

  • High-quality audio output: Our platform leverages state-of-the-art audio processing algorithms to ensure high-quality output that meets professional standards.

Getting Started

To get started with MicroVid2Audio, follow these steps:

Clone this repository to your local machine. Install Docker and Kubernetes on your machine if you haven't already. Build the Docker image for the MicroVid2Audio application using the provided Dockerfile. Deploy the application using Kubernetes, making sure to configure the appropriate environment variables and other settings as needed. Start converting videos to high-quality audio!
